in facebook_business/adobjects/productcatalog.py [0:0]
def create_vehicle(self, fields=None, params=None, batch=None, success=None, failure=None, pending=False):
from facebook_business.utils import api_utils
if batch is None and (success is not None or failure is not None):
api_utils.warning('`success` and `failure` callback only work for batch call.')
from facebook_business.adobjects.vehicle import Vehicle
param_types = {
'address': 'map',
'applinks': 'Object',
'availability': 'availability_enum',
'body_style': 'body_style_enum',
'condition': 'condition_enum',
'currency': 'string',
'date_first_on_lot': 'string',
'dealer_id': 'string',
'dealer_name': 'string',
'dealer_phone': 'string',
'description': 'string',
'drivetrain': 'drivetrain_enum',
'exterior_color': 'string',
'fb_page_id': 'string',
'fuel_type': 'fuel_type_enum',
'images': 'list<Object>',
'interior_color': 'string',
'make': 'string',
'mileage': 'map',
'model': 'string',
'price': 'unsigned int',
'state_of_vehicle': 'state_of_vehicle_enum',
'title': 'string',
'transmission': 'transmission_enum',
'trim': 'string',
'url': 'string',
'vehicle_id': 'string',
'vehicle_type': 'vehicle_type_enum',
'vin': 'string',
'year': 'unsigned int',
}
enums = {
'availability_enum': Vehicle.Availability.__dict__.values(),
'body_style_enum': Vehicle.BodyStyle.__dict__.values(),
'condition_enum': Vehicle.Condition.__dict__.values(),
'drivetrain_enum': Vehicle.Drivetrain.__dict__.values(),
'fuel_type_enum': Vehicle.FuelType.__dict__.values(),
'state_of_vehicle_enum': Vehicle.StateOfVehicle.__dict__.values(),
'transmission_enum': Vehicle.Transmission.__dict__.values(),
'vehicle_type_enum': Vehicle.VehicleType.__dict__.values(),
}
request = FacebookRequest(
node_id=self['id'],
method='POST',
endpoint='/vehicles',
api=self._api,
param_checker=TypeChecker(param_types, enums),
target_class=Vehicle,
api_type='EDGE',
response_parser=ObjectParser(target_class=Vehicle, api=self._api),
)
request.add_params(params)
request.add_fields(fields)
if batch is not None:
request.add_to_batch(batch, success=success, failure=failure)
return request
elif pending:
return request
else:
self.assure_call()
return request.execute()
